Output 2d5959aea2106a757f15dd6cefd2eae4029777212067430e7a7216511452c352:8

value
386988
script pubkey
OP_0 OP_PUSHBYTES_20 128438b6621c0748c2a09c6fac63c5b1955e1a5d
address
bc1qz2zr3dnzrsr53s4qn3h6cc79kx24uxjap46727
transaction
2d5959aea2106a757f15dd6cefd2eae4029777212067430e7a7216511452c352
spent
true